Selecting a Solution
Solution Native Performance Capacity* System z System p System i** System x
Open
Systems***
Entry tape
products
3580 tape drive 120 MBps 1600 GB
TS2900 tape autoloader 120 MBps Up to 14.4 TB
TS3100 tape library 120 MBps Up to 38.4 TB
TS3100 tape library with
HH drives
240 MBps Up to 38.4 TB
TS3200 tape library 240 MBps Up to 76.8 TB
TS3200 tape library with
HH drives
480 MBps Up to 76.8 TB
Midrange tape
products
TS1040 tape drive 120 MBps 1600 GB
TS3310 tape library Up to 2.16 GBps Up to 633.6 TB
TS3500 tape library Up to 23 GBps Up to 11 PB
Enterprise tape
products
TS1130 tape drive Up to 160 MBps 3000 GB
TS1120 tape drive Up to 104 MBps 2100 GB
TS1120 tape controller Up to 230 MBps NA
TS3400 tape library Up to 320 MBps Up to 54 TB
TS3500 tape library Up to 30.7 GBps Up to 18.6 TB

IBM Global Services for System Storage and Storage Networking
Data Storage Services from IBM can help you achieve business objectives by creating cost-effective data storage solutions that address the requirements of key business appli­cations. These solutions can support multiple platforms and product vendors, helping to provide enhanced protection for critical business data, increased asset utilization, availabil­ity and reliability levels with reduced management costs.
IBM Global Services, as the leading data storage services provider, brings best practices from its thousands of customer engagements to work with your employees to integrate new solutions and technology with your business and IT needs. IBM offers a comprehen­sive portfolio of data storage services including:
Analysis of enterprise information needs and environment
Defined enterprise-wide storage strategies
Quantified business benefits
Backup/restore and business continuity planning
Performance and capacity planning
Enterprise security architecture
Storage migration and consolidation
Networked storage architecture design
SAN configuration and integration services
Proof of concept, validation and certification
Implementation, testing and migration services
Education and training
Installation, relocation, cabling and site preparation
Business and application recovery services
Systems monitoring and management
Managed Storage Services
IBM Global Services has a track record in offering services for open and mainframe stor­age, data migration, installation and support services for IBM and non-IBM environments. Some examples are:
IBM Storage Strategy Assessment assists with the vision and strategy, assessment, architecture and conceptual designs to help customers optimize their storage infrastruc­ture to new architectures.
IBM Planning Services for 3494 Automated Tape Library and Virtual Tape Server can help improve tape storage management and gain control of an often expanding library of tapes.
IBM Operational Support Services for Tivoli Storage Manager assists customers in the planning and implementation of storage management software.
IBM Managed Storage Services offer scalable, cost-effective storage capacity, manage­ment and backup/restore services on a usage basis.
